Concrete as a component, has become one of the top choices in such situations on account of its natural fire resistance.
Why Concrete is Best for Building a Fireproof Home
Concrete — made from naturally occurring non-combustible materials like limestone, clay and gypsum. This twofold distinction makes concrete an essential material for building homes in fire danger regions. Unlike wood, which would instantly ignite and turn up the fire, concrete can not burn at all or be input into a volume load of burning materials. Instead, it insulates against flames to slow its spread and help preserve the building.
With its high thermal mass, concrete also assists in slowing the gain of temperature inside a building during a fire. This is especially useful in containing potential fire spread internally which shields the home’s contents and safety of its occupants.

Additional Advantages of Concrete in Home Building
While fire resistance is one of the big benefits of using concrete for home construction, it’s not *the only* benefit. In addition, concrete is durable — and stands up well against disasters such as earthquakes or floods since it cannot burn. In addition, concrete provides good thermal insulation which results in energy efficiency and home owners being able to save on heating and cooling costs.
Moreover, concrete is a green material. It is recyclable and the way it generates waste during production has a smaller impact on its ecosystem than other construction materials.
